hebrew #7631 - שְׂבִיב shebib (a flame)


Original Word:שְׂבִיב
Transliteration: shebib
Definition:a flame
Part of Speech:Noun Masculine
Phonetic Spelling:(seb-eeb')

Brown-Driver-Briggs

[שְׁבִיב] noun [masculine]flame; — emphatic שְׁבִיבָא דִּי נוּרָאDaniel 3:22; plural absolute שְׁבִבִין דִּי נוּרDaniel 7:9.
